from kgio README

= kgio - a legacy I/O library that did a decade of damage to Ruby

This is a legacy project has discouraged improvements to Ruby itself.
It has done a decade of harm to Ruby and continues to harm it by being
used by (unfortunately) popular projects.  Ruby 2.3 and later makes
this obsolete.  kgio provides non-blocking I/O methods for Ruby without
raising exceptions on EAGAIN and EINPROGRESS.
